To start with, let’s talk about what castor oil actually is. It is derived from the seeds of the Ricinus communis plant, which grows in tropical regions around the world. The oil contains ricinoleic acid, which gives it its unique properties.
One of the most popular uses of castor oil is for promoting hair growth. Its high concentration of ricinoleic acid helps improve circulation to the scalp and nourishes hair follicles. This can result in thicker, fuller-looking hair over time. Castor oil also has antimicrobial properties that help prevent fungal and bacterial infections on the scalp, reducing dandruff and other scalp irritations.
Another benefit of using castor oil on your skin is its ability to moisturize deeply without clogging pores. It can be used as a facial cleanser or added to your favorite moisturizer to give it an extra boost of hydration.
Castor oil’s anti-inflammatory properties make it an effective treatment for acne-prone skin as well. It helps reduce redness and swelling associated with breakouts while also fighting off bacteria that cause pimples.
For those with dry or cracked cuticles or nails prone to splitting or breaking, massaging a small amount of castor oil onto them daily can help strengthen them over time thanks once again to its hydrating abilities.
